Transaction 05efdae71bd0fde96c704d604eb0ee605d19bbf17ec21efe9d9671983e760bc2
1 Input
1 Output
-
05efdae71bd0fde96c704d604eb0ee605d19bbf17ec21efe9d9671983e760bc2:0
- value
- 14654278
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b17c738d58072ea0f50eb2c93c61f6d8a37eda1 OP_EQUALVERIFY OP_CHECKSIG
- address
- LMhCzXnCzuCQaWQVUDZvShgSDTCpeC8K7h